    Default Re: Who are your top 5 RW

    1a. Rantanen (feel there is still room for improvement)
    1b. Marner (feel this is what we should expect going forward)
    3a. Kucherov (going to have some rust coming off IR year)
    3b. Pastrnak (going to slightly regress as Marchand and Burgeron get older)
    5. P.Kane (still crushing it this year, but likely to regress in time)
    Potential options:
    Stone (just hitting his Prime and on a great team, good secondary stats)
    Boeser (tough year in Van, but should improve next season)
    Buchnevich (might be a stretch, but NYR are scoring in bunches and has secondary stats)
    Tkachuk (either of the 2, because of Hits)
